This qualification reflects the role of barbers who use a range of well-developed sales, consultation and technical skills and knowledge to provide a broad range of barbering services to clients. They use discretion and judgement to provide client services and take responsibility for the outcomes of their own work.This qualification provides a pathway to work as a barber in any industry environment, usually a barber shop or salon.No occupational licensing, certification or specific legislative requirements apply to this qualification at the time of publication.

Qualification: Certificate III

Course structure: 26 units: 21 core; 5 elective
